Ultimately, "The Matrix 4-Movies Collection -1999-2021-" is a testament to the enduring power of the original concept. It is a story that began as a rebellion against the system and ended as a meditation on the trauma of surviving it. While the visual effects of 1999 may date, and the philosophical musings of 2003 may seem dense, the collection remains a vital piece of cinematic history. It challenges the viewer to not just watch the movie, but to question the nature of their own reality—a question that remains just as potent in 2021 as it was at the turn of the millennium.

In 1080p resolution, the green-tinted, clinical digital world contrasts sharply with the gritty, textured reality of the Nebuchadnezzar. The high-definition format preserves the fine details of the iconic leather trench coats, the rain-slicked streets of the climax, and the intricate wire-work stunts that changed Hollywood action forever. 2.
